在股票市场中,投资者常常需要寻找有效的技术指标来辅助自己的投资决策。ATR (Average True Range) 指标作为衡量市场波动性的常用工具,在实际交易中发挥着重要作用。然而,如何将ATR指标应用于周内交易中,以优化投资策略呢?这篇文章将为您详细介绍如何使用通达信软件编写ATR指标源码,帮助您更好地理解和应用这一指标。
ATR指标主要用于衡量价格波动幅度,它能够帮助投资者了解市场风险水平,从而调整仓位或止损点设置。对于周内交易者而言,ATR指标更是不可或缺的工具之一,因为它可以帮助识别短期内的市场波动情况,进而制定更合理的交易计划。
ATR指标的基本概念
首先,我们来了解一下ATR指标的基本概念。ATR是通过计算一段时间内的最高价、最低价以及收盘价之间的差值,取其中的最大值,并以此为基础计算出平均值。这个平均值即为ATR指标值。通常情况下,ATR指标的计算周期设定为14天,当然也可以根据个人需求进行调整。
通达信软件中的ATR指标源码
接下来,我们将介绍如何在通达信软件中编写ATR指标源码。在编写代码之前,我们需要明确几个关键参数:周期(N)、最高价(HHV)、最低价(LLV)、收盘价(CLOSE)以及当前周期的ATR值(ATR)。以下是一个简单的示例:
N:=14; // 设定ATR周期为14天 HHV:=HHV(H,N); LLV:=LLV(L,N); CLOSE:=CLOSE; ATR:=MA((HHV-HHV)/(HHV+LLV)*100,N); 需要注意的是,上述代码仅为示例,实际应用时还需要根据具体需求进行调整。
如何使用ATR指标优化周内交易策略
在实际操作中,投资者可以结合ATR指标与自身的交易系统进行综合分析,从而提高交易效率。例如,当市场波动较大时,投资者可以适当降低仓位,避免因单笔交易损失过大而影响整体收益;反之,若市场波动较小,则可以适当增加仓位,以获取更高的潜在回报。
ATR指标的应用技巧
为了使ATR指标发挥更好的作用,投资者还需掌握一些应用技巧。首先,应该结合其他技术指标共同使用,如MACD、RSI等,以便更全面地判断市场趋势;其次,要关注市场情绪变化,因为市场情绪的变化往往会影响ATR指标的表现;最后,需要根据自身风险承受能力来调整ATR指标的参数设置,以确保交易策略的有效性。
ATR指标的局限性
虽然ATR指标在实际交易中具有重要的参考价值,但其也有一定的局限性。例如,ATR指标无法直接预测未来的价格走势,只能反映过去的价格波动情况;此外,不同市场和不同品种的ATR指标参数设置可能有所不同,因此需要投资者根据实际情况灵活调整。








